Five Third-party Booking Web Sites |
PARSIPPANY, N.J. (June 17, 2003) � Cendant Corporation�s
Hotel Group today said it has created a net rate program with nearly 4,000
properties with agreements that allow for distribution through five major
third-party travel Web sites: CheapTickets.com, Lodging.com, Travelocity.com,
Travelweb.com and WorldRes.com.
Under the agreements, those Web sites will prominently display rates of participating Super 8®, Days Inn®, Ramada®, Travelodge®, Howard Johnson®, Knights Inn®, Villager, Wingate Inn® and AmeriHost Inn® hotels. The agreements ensure that Cendant-franchised hotels are prominently displayed on third-party sites when consumers search for rates and availability, according to Peter Strebel, senior vice president of sales & marketing for Cendant�s Hotel Group. �While Cendant�s brand Web sites continue to contribute the single greatest number of room nights from the Internet, these agreements ensure our hotels are represented wherever consumers choose to shop,� he said. Cendant has integrated bookings captured by the third-party sites into its central reservations system, allowing delivery directly to hotels. Cendant franchisees thus may manage rates and inventory for those sites within their property management systems, without the need to use time-consuming manual methods. �The integration of third-party rates and inventories into our central reservations system will save our franchisees significant time and labor expense while capturing this important segment of business,� Strebel said. Citing another advantage to franchisees, he emphasized that third-party Web agreements are �very flexible� because they allow franchisees the ability to change rates and inventory levels based on their needs. Strebel noted that Cendant is �continually educating our franchisee network on the changing landscape of distribution� and is glad to see the large participation in the program as a result of that effort. Cendant Corporation�s Hotel Group, based in Parsippany, N.J., is the world�s largest lodging franchisor with 6,467 open hotels representing 527,858 rooms on five continents. Cendant�s franchised hotels sell one out of every four economy and midpriced room-nights in the United States, and Cendant franchises 11.8 percent of the entire U.S. hotel room supply, according to Smith Travel Research. All hotels are individually owned and operated under franchise agreements with Cendant subsidiaries. |
